CITY OF COLTON <br />AGENDA REPORT <br />FOR COUNCIL MEETING OF February 6, 2007 <br />TO: HONORABLE MAYOR AND CITY COUNCIL <br />FROM: Anthony Arroyo, Human Resources Director <br />SUBJECT: Approve and Adopt Amendment to the ICMA 457 Governmental <br />Deferred Compensation Plan by adding Guided Pathways Package <br />DATE: January 25, 2007 <br />BACKGROUND: In 1993, the City Council adopted the ICMA Retirement Corporation Deferred <br />Compensation Plan, one of three "457" deferred plans. ICMA has the highest enrollment of the <br />three plans compensation plans offered by the City with over 130 participants. Periodically, there <br />is a need for amendments in order to offer employers additional plan flexibility and/or comply with <br />regulatory requirements. <br />DISCUSSION/ANALYSIS: ICMA, in efforts to assist employees build retirement security, has <br />developed Guided Pathways. Guided Pathways offers employees both advisory and planning <br />services designed to guide them to the appropriate level of assistance. The employees' <br />involvement will be based on how involved they want to be in their investment decisions and their <br />comfort level making these decisions. Guided Pathways also includes a new Managed Accounts <br />service for those employees looking for ongoing professional management. <br />Guided Pathways replaced the current online -only guidance and advice tools. This new services <br />were introduced to employers late 2006 for availability in 2007.
